Ring camera — you know this brand already because most of us have Ring cameras. But if you’re someone who cares a lot about the aesthetic, even of your front door, Ring has even more options for you. I was excited to see that this company brought a booth to CEDIA Expo/CIX to detail its solutions for the channel. Yes, consumers can buy Ring cameras and install them on their own, but they aren’t going to look top-notch. Plus, Ring has tons of integrations (one with Lutron to automatically turn on lights as someone stands on the porch, for instance), so it’s easy to see how this DIY product can easily become not-so-DIY. Check out this example installed flush with the door. Looks so much cleaner and once again, not a DIY install. I also learned about Ring’s options for construction sites and more. Keep an eye on this company, it’s working on diversifying its offerings!
